Diploma in Postgraduate Preparation – Pre-Masters (DipPP)
The Diploma in Postgraduate Preparation - Pre-Masters (DipPP) will prepare you for postgraduate study at the University of Waikato’s Triple Crown accredited business school or the School of Computing and Mathematical Sciences.

Programme Information
Entry requirements | Academic: The equivalent of at least 2 years' full time successful tertiary study and a qualification equivalent to NZQF Level 6. |
English language: An overall IELTS score of 6.0 (with no less than 5.5 in any band) or equivalent. Check entry requirements page for more information. | |
Duration | 8 months |
Start dates | July, November |
Points | 120 |
Award | Diploma Level 7 (NZQF) |
Location | Hamilton |

Progression
Upon successful completion of the Diploma in Postgraduate Preparation - Pre-Masters, you can progress to one of the following postgraduate degrees:
- Master of Applied Finance
- Master of Business and Management
- Master of Digital Business
- Master of Information Technology*
- Master of Legal Studies*
- Master of Management in Supply Chain Management
- Master of Nursing Practice*
- Master of Professional Accounting
To gain admission to one of the five progression degrees in Business students need to complete the DipPP, which requires a pass in each of the six papers (a result of 50%/C- or more is required to pass a paper).
* Progression is to the 240 point Master of Information Technology and requires a minimum GPA of 4.5. Master of Legal Studies: Progression to the Master of Legal Studies requires a B grade average across each of the six papers. Master of Nursing Practice: Progression to the Master of Nursing Practice requires a B grade average across each of the six papers. Additional pre-requisites for admission apply.
